    The Department of Defense, specifically the Department of the Navy through NAVSUP Weapon Systems Support, is seeking contractors for the repair and modification of antennas under a federal contract. The procurement involves the overhaul, upgrade, and testing of antennas to ensure they meet operational standards, with a required turnaround time of 110 days after receipt of the asset. These antennas are critical components in military communications and operations, necessitating high-quality repair services to maintain their functionality.
